This Golf Course initially in the year 1880 was known as The Warren on Bath’s Hampton Down contained only 9 holes and greens were protected from the grazing animals by a fence. In the year 1883 its name was changed to the Bath and Kings down Golf Club. This name was continued till 1890 and was finally changed to Bath Golf Club. Visitors can visit Romans Bath Museum, great Roman temple of Sulis Minerva. There is a pump room where one can taste the waters, enjoy meal and listen to nice music.
